On 09/26/2024 at 12:15 PM, Licensing Program Analyst (LPA) Elicia Calvillo conducted an unannounced 3 Year Annual Required Inspection. Facility is located at 15750 San Fernando Blvd., Granada Hills, CA 91344. LPA identified self and met with Sung Hee Yun, Director, LPA identified reason for visit and provided Entrance Checklist -Child Care Centers (LIC 125) to help facilitate the inspection.

Facility Representative (FR) Sung Hee Yun, Director allowed entry to facility and provided LPA a guided tour of inside and outside of the facility. The facility is currently licensed for a capacity of 110, per FR they currently have 50 enrolled. There were 10 children and 2 staff upon arrival. The facility hours of operation are currently Monday thru Friday from 07:00 AM to 06:00 PM.

Required postings were observed posted in main walkway and Cubby Lounge.

The facility is made up of 4 Preschool (Facility number 197411072) and 5 School Age Classrooms. The 5 School Age classrooms: Classrooms (1st Grade and 2nd Grade) , 7 year olds to 8 year olds, 1 staff, Classrooms (3rd Grade, 4th Grade, and 5th Grade) 9 year olds to 11 year olds, 1 staff and Classroom 12 year olds to 17 year olds, 1 staff.

Beginning at 08:15 AM, LPA observed the following in the classroom. The furniture, toys, and equipment were inspected for age appropriateness and were in good repair. There were cubbies used for each child to store their belongings. Drinking water was readily available, with individual water bottles per child, and central water fountains located next to classrooms. The restroom(s) were inspected for safety and sanitation. There were age-appropriate sinks and toilets in each located in classroom and there was available water, water temperature was appropriate, toilet paper was provided. There is telephone service, heating, lighting and ventilation were evaluated for safety and comfort.

LPA observed a first aid kits located in each classroom and inventoried for necessary supplies. LPA observed a device in the main hallway, per FR it is a carbon monoxide detector. LPA observed smoke detector via fire alarm. Disaster drill log was available, and the last disaster drill was conducted on 09/26/2024. Per FR, isolation area for sick children is in the Cubby Lounge. Hazardous items including poisonous cleaning compounds were stored inaccessible to children. LPA observed cleaning solutions stored on a high shelf.

LPA did observe the kitchen area/ food preparation area, per FR meals are provided by the facility and snacks are provided by the parents.

Beginning at 09:00 AM, LPA toured the outdoor play area and observed playground equipment in safe condition, free of sharp, loose, or pointed parts, in good repair and age appropriate. The surface of the outdoor activity space is maintained in a safe condition and is free of hazards. Children have access to the climbing structure located in the play area and there is rubber material underneath and surrounding the structure to absorb falls. There is adequate shade in the play yard. The children have access to individual bottles of water for drinking water during outdoor play and refills are from the central indoor water fountains. LPA advised that no children shall be left without the supervision at any time. There is no swimming pool or other bodies of water on the premises.

Beginning at 02:00 PM, staff and children’s records were reviewed for completeness. Inspection of required forms was made and documented on the LIC 857 for children and the LIC 859 for staff. There were 2 of 3 staff personnel record missing proof of Immunization Record and 3 of 3 staff missing current Mandated Reporter Training Certificates. Criminal Record Clearances were reviewed for adults. CPR card expires on 11/2026 for Teacher. Inspection of required forms were discussed.

LPA observed that teacher-child ratios were maintained, and staff names were recorded. Care and supervision was evaluated to determine if the basic needs of children are met and appropriate. Sign-in and out sheets and procedures were reviewed. LPA observed 10 of 10 children signed in at time of inspection. Personal Rights of children were observed by LPA.

DEFICIENCIES & PLANS OF CORRECTION (POCs)
Type B
Section Cited
WD
101700(b)
Written Directives for Lead Testing
(b) All licensed Child Care Centers operating in buildings constructed before January 1, 2010, shall test their water for lead pursuant to these written directives.

This requirement is not met as evidenced by:
Deficient Practice Statement
1
2
3
4
Based on observation, interview, record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in that the facility has not complete testing of their water for lead which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
POC Due Date: 12/27/2024
Plan of Correction
1
2
3
4
Per Director, will complete testing of the facility water for lead and email LPA a copy of the report by the plan of correction due date 12/27/2024.
Type B
Section Cited
HSC
1596.8662(b)(1)
Administration of Child Day Care Licensing
(1) On or before March 30, 2018, a person who, on January 1, 2018, is a licensed child day care provider, administrator, or employee of a licensed child day care facility shall complete the mandated reporter training provided pursuant to paragraphs (2) and (3) of subdivision (a), and shall complete renewal mandated reporter training every two years following the date on which he or she completed the initial mandated reporter training.

This requirement is not met as evidenced by:
Deficient Practice Statement
1
2
3
4
Based on observation, interview, record review, the licensee did not comply with the section cited above in that 3 of 3 staff personnel records did not have Mandated Reporter Certificate readily available upon request which poses a potential health, safety or personal rights risk to persons in care.
POC Due Date: 12/27/2024
Plan of Correction
1
2
3
4
Per Director, staff will complete Mandated Reporter training and provide LPA a copy of the certification when completed by the plan of correction due date 12/27/2024.
Failure to correct the cited deficiency(ies), on or before the Plan of Correction (POC) due date, may result in a civil penalty assessment.

his facility provides Incidental Medical Services - IMS. LPA reviewed storage of "medication and equipment/supplies. LPA reviewed children's, personnel, and administrative records and did not find complete administrative records.

For IMS information see PIN 22-02-CCP. The following information regarding ADA was provided: US Department of Justice (USDOJ) toll-free ADA Information Line at (800) 514-0301 (voice) or (800) 514-0383 (TTY) and link to publication. Commonly Asked Questions about Child Care Centers and the ADA are available at: https://www.ada.gov/resources/child-care­ centers/.


CCC DID NOT COMPLETE TESTING PRIOR TO THEIR DEADLINE. Assembly Bill (AB) 2370, Chapter 676, Statutes of 2018, requires all licensed Child Care Centers (CCCs) constructed before January 1, 2010, to test their water (used for drinking and food preparation) for lead contamination before January 1, 2023, and then every 5-years after the date of the first test.

For child care center licenses issued after July 1, 2022, the licensee shall test their water for lead within 180 days of licensure pursuant to Written Directives section 101700 (PIN 21-21.1- CCP).

LPA referred facility representative to the Department website for lead: Lead Toxicity Prevention and Water Testing Information.


Facility Representative was informed of the MyChildCarePlan.org website; a consumer education website that helps families obtain child care by connecting them to child care providers and Resource and Referral Agencies (R&Rs) throughout California.

During today’s visit, 2 Type B Deficiency were cited for 1596.8662 (b)(1) Administration of Child Day Care License and 101700 (b) Written Directives for Lead Testing, California Code of Regulations, Title 22, Division 12, Chapter 1, on the attached deficiency page and Plan of Correction

A Notice of Site Visit was given and must remain posted for 30 days during the hours of operation after each site visit by a licensing representative. Failure to comply with posting requirement will result in an immediate civil penalty of $100.00.



Exit interview was conducted with Sung Hee Yun, Director including, but not limited to Provider Rights, Appeal Procedures and Agencies Consultative Role.
